Groundwork for the Content-Security-Policy of phase 14.A. A policy that has to
allow inline script is not worth writing — script-src 'unsafe-inline' gives
back exactly the XSS foothold the policy exists to remove — so the three
inline constructs the templates still had are moved out first:
- the layout's <style> block becomes /static/panel.css;
- the one style="background:#b42318" attribute becomes the .danger class
that already existed for it;
- the four onsubmit="return confirm(...)" handlers become data-confirm,
handled by a delegated listener in panel.js. Delegation matters: the
application rows are also delivered by HTMX swaps.
htmx would otherwise inject a <style> of its own for the request-indicator
classes and become the single reason the policy needs an exemption; the panel
uses no hx-indicator, so the meta config switches it off.
A guard test keeps this from silently regressing later, which it otherwise
would: an inline handler added to a template does not fail, it just quietly
stops working in the browser.

// The panel's Content-Security-Policy is a plain default-src 'self' with no
|
|
// inline exemption (phase 14.A), which makes inline script and inline style a
|
|
// failure mode rather than a style question: an onclick= handler or a
|
|
// style="..." attribute added to a template does not error, it silently stops
|
|
// working in the browser. Behaviour belongs in static/panel.js (triggered from
|
|
// a data- attribute), appearance in static/panel.css.
|
|
func TestNoTemplateUsesInlineScriptOrStyle(t *testing.T) {
|
|
inlineHandler := regexp.MustCompile(`\son[a-z]+\s*=`)
|
|
inlineStyle := regexp.MustCompile(`\sstyle\s*=|<style[\s>]`)
|
|
scriptTag := regexp.MustCompile(`<script[^>]*>`)
|
|
|
|
forEachTemplate(t, func(name, body string) {
|
|
if m := inlineHandler.FindString(body); m != "" {
|
|
t.Errorf("%s has an inline event handler (%q); the CSP blocks it — move the behaviour into static/panel.js",
|
|
name, strings.TrimSpace(m))
|
|
}
|
|
if m := inlineStyle.FindString(body); m != "" {
|
|
t.Errorf("%s has an inline style (%q); the CSP blocks it — move the rule into static/panel.css",
|
|
name, strings.TrimSpace(m))
|
|
}
|
|
for _, tag := range scriptTag.FindAllString(body, -1) {
|
|
if !strings.Contains(tag, "src=") {
|
|
t.Errorf("%s has an inline script (%q); the CSP blocks it — put the code in static/panel.js", name, tag)
|
|
}
|
|
}
|
|
})
|
|
}

// default-src 'self' also means every asset a page pulls in must be one this
|
|
// server actually serves, so a typo in a /static path is a blocked request,
|
|
// not a 404 in the page's own colours.
|
|
func TestLayoutReferencesOnlyEmbeddedAssets(t *testing.T) {
|
|
body, err := fs.ReadFile(assetsFS, "templates/layout.html")
|
|
if err != nil {
|
|
t.Fatalf("read layout: %v", err)
|
|
}
|
|
refs := regexp.MustCompile(`(?:src|href)="/static/([^"]+)"`).FindAllStringSubmatch(string(body), -1)
|
|
if len(refs) == 0 {
|
|
t.Fatal("the layout references no static assets at all")
|
|
}
|
|
for _, m := range refs {
|
|
if _, err := fs.Stat(assetsFS, "static/"+m[1]); err != nil {
|
|
t.Errorf("layout references /static/%s, which is not embedded: %v", m[1], err)
|
|
}
|
|
}
|
|
}
